Aluminum Window Replacement: A Comprehensive Guide
Changing windows can be among the most satisfying home enhancement jobs. Among various materials available for windows, aluminum has gotten substantial popularity due to its strength, resilience, and aesthetic appeal. This post intends to supply property owners and residential or commercial property managers with an in-depth understanding of aluminum window replacement, consisting of benefits, considerations, installation procedures, and maintenance ideas.
Why Choose Aluminum Windows?
Aluminum windows are renowned for several crucial characteristics that make them a competitive choice for window replacement:
Benefits of Aluminum Windows
Resilience and Longevity: Aluminum is extremely resistant to weather aspects, consisting of wind, rain, and hail. It does not warp, crack, or expand, adding to a long lifespan.
Low Maintenance: Unlike wood, aluminum frames do not require regular painting or sealing. An easy regular cleansing is normally sufficient to maintain their appearance.
Energy Efficiency: While aluminum is a conductor of heat, modern-day aluminum windows frequently come with thermal breaks that enhance insulation. This can substantially decrease cooling and heating costs.
Visual Versatility: Aluminum windows are available in a variety of surfaces and colors, allowing homeowners to match their windows with the architectural style of their home seamlessly.
Boosted Security: The strength of aluminum makes it challenging to burglarize, supplying an additional layer of security compared to other products.

Window Style and Design: Choose the window style that matches the character of your home. Options include sash, sliding, double-hung, awning, and fixed windows.
Budget plan: Determine your budget for the task. While aluminum windows offer long-term savings, the initial financial investment can vary.
Installation Complexity: Replacing windows can be a complex job. Choose whether you will work with specialists or attempt a DIY method.
Local Climate: Evaluate your local climate condition. Aluminum windows with thermal breaks are especially useful in extreme climates.
Allowing Regulations: Check with local authorities about developing codes and needed licenses for window replacements to make sure compliance.

Measuring the Existing Windows: Measure the width and height of the present windows, guaranteeing accurate dimensions for the new systems.
Selecting New Windows: Research and choose aluminum windows that satisfy your aesthetic requirements and energy effectiveness objectives.
Preparing the Area: Clear the work area by removing furniture or decorative items. Ensure safety protocols are in place.
Removing Old Windows: Carefully separate the existing windows, bewaring not to damage surrounding walls or frameworks.
Installing New Windows: Follow maker standards for installation, making sure that the new windows are level and protect.
Sealing and Insulating: Apply proper insulation materials around the window frame to prevent air or water leakages.
Finishing Touches: Trim the area around the new windows for a polished look, and restore the workspace to its original state.

For how long do aluminum windows last?
Aluminum windows can last for 20-30 years or more, depending upon their quality and upkeep.
2. Are aluminum windows energy-efficient?
Modern aluminum windows are designed with thermal breaks that improve their energy-efficiency capabilities, helping to control indoor temperatures.
3. Can I set up aluminum windows myself?
While it is possible to install aluminum windows as a DIY job, employing a professional is advised for precision and warranty purposes.
4. How much do aluminum windows cost?
The cost differs commonly based on size, type, and brand, usually ranging from ₤ 150 to ₤ 1,500 per window.
